by Sandra Choron (Author), Harry Choron (Author)

Where you're going to college is just the first of the questions you'll face as you prepare to step onto the campus. But what happens once you're there? College in a Can is chock full of all the answers you need -- from what to bring and how to study effectively to what the best college radio stations are and how to meet new people. Here you'll find bite-size wisdom and entertainment in the form of more than 250 lists about the topics that matter most to college students. College life doesn't have to be full of unknowns, so open College in a Can to get a realistic idea of what it's all about.

Featuring - The most common mistakes students make in choosing a college - Things definitely not to bring - Hints for coexisting peacefully with your roommate - The best college movies - Full-course meals you can make in your toaster oven - Space-saving tips for even the smallest dorm room - Thirteen ways to get a date - Prof profiles - Symbols to use when taking notes - Tips for finding a job after graduation And much, much more!
Number of Pages: 332
Dimensions: 0.85 x 7.98 x 5.04 IN
Illustrated: Yes
Publication Date: April 26, 2004
